pralsetinib

pralsetinib (GAVRETO) is a coiled-coil domain-containing protein 6/tyrosine-protein kinase receptor ret inhibitor. Associated with RIGEL PHARMACEUTICALS INC. Route of administration: oral. Current US regulatory status: approved.
